Woman forced in flesh trade: 6 jailed
Satna, MP, May 10: A local court has awarded seven years of rigorous imprisonment to six people, including two women, for holding a woman in captivity and forcing her to indulge in flesh trade.
The prosecution said that the victim lodged a complaint in Kotwali police station on October 1, 2005 alleging that Rewa district residents Savita, Anita, Raviraj, Vishnu, Omkar and Ram Milan kept her in capitivity. She, however, managed to escape from their clutches.
First Additional Sessions Judge S C Upadhyay delivered the verdict yesterday.
